A double basic during the a relationship is when a person has particular hopes of the spouse but does not trust a similar presumption would be placed on all of https://kissbridesdate.com/no/kanadiske-kvinner/ them. He could be unjust standard which can harm a relationship.

Twice conditions can appear in different aspects of the partnership for example just like the profit, physical appearance, and you can sexual routines. Keep reading knowing examples, cues, and you may damage away from double requirements and how to avoid them which have your ex partner.

Money

Your ex wants one to save money, spend less, pay bills and get frugal along with your purchases; but not, they invest frivolously, go shopping without much think consequently they are accumulating a ton away from personal debt.

An alternative analogy is your own partner desires you to definitely provide them with complete visibility along with your expenses but stays tightlipped by themselves purchasing.

Looks

Him/her needs you to definitely stay slim, exercise regularly, and you can eat a healthy diet plan. They generate comments about your lbs and you may changes in you size and shape. Although not, they won’t hold on their own towards the exact same standard, life a couch potato life and you may eating significantly less naturally healthy meals.

Yet another analogy is your partner becoming crucial of your own clothing selection and how you establish on your own while they try not to place the same efforts within their very own appearance otherwise will let you set the fresh new criterion in their mind.

Relationships and you can Sexual Choices

In terms of sexual behavior, there are double standards into the matchmaking which have been shown to end up being specific in order to gender. Such as, a guy who’s got a colorful earlier with quite a few sexual feel could possibly get legal its women mate adversely in order to have a refreshing sexual background.

A different analogy is if a lady is really distressed whenever their men partner says no so you can sex; they could matter his libido if you don’t accuse him of getting an event. Although not, if the shoe is found on one other foot, they may assume men to know that they are tired or just outside the temper because it’s a lot more socially accepted that ladies will be “gatekeepers” of their sexuality.

That analysis checked out gendered attitudinal habits as it describes relaxed sex or “linking.” They assessed the info throughout the Online University Social Life Survey to assess students’ attitudes to the amount. Whilst performance showed that nearly 50 % of new participants shed value for both genders in order to have many everyday sex, the latest guys was prone to keep antique twice criteria than simply the women.

Gender double criteria is generally on account of parenting thinking. A paper looked at just how differences in parenting sons and you will dily formation. It revealed that moms and dads had a whole lot more permissive attitudes into an effective son’s courtship decisions instance matchmaking, which have sex and you may cohabiting than simply towards the good daughter.

At the same time, mothers was basically very likely to assume sons than just daughters to help you wed later in daily life, and focus on works more than matrimony. It concluded that gender twice criteria from inside the parenting will get join gender differences in personal decisions.
